2025 上半年教育并购案:跨界资本疯抢教育赛道
3 6 Ke· 2025-07-02 00:37
Core Insights - The Chinese education industry is experiencing a surge in mergers and acquisitions, driven by traditional enterprises seeking to enhance their industrial capabilities through education [1] - Companies are integrating education with various sectors such as manufacturing, retail, technology, and services, indicating a shift towards a more interconnected educational ecosystem [1] Group 1: Mergers and Acquisitions - Hanbo Technology is acquiring 100% of Special Drive Mayflower for 5.02 billion RMB, marking its entry into the higher vocational education sector [2][3] - Kid王 has completed the acquisition of the remaining 35% of LeYou International, following a previous purchase of 65% at a premium of 227.9%, establishing full control over the company [4][6] - Trans智教育 has acquired 51% of YouYou Huilian for 1.06 billion RMB, expanding into the cross-border e-commerce talent training sector [7] - Chery Automobile plans to acquire 25% of Honghe Technology for 15.75 billion RMB, aiming to integrate manufacturing with smart education [8][9] Group 2: Strategic Implications - The acquisition by Hanbo Technology signifies a strategic move to leverage capital, technology, and resources to enhance the development of smart education and vocational training [3] - Kid王's full acquisition of LeYou International strengthens its position in the mother and baby retail market and supports its multi-channel service strategy [6] - Trans智教育's acquisition of YouYou Huilian allows for the development of a comprehensive educational service system, enhancing its digital talent training capabilities [7] - Chery's investment in Honghe Technology reflects a broader trend of traditional manufacturing companies entering the education sector to create a talent pipeline for their industries [9][10] Group 3: Industry Trends - The education sector is undergoing a significant transformation, with a focus on integrating education with industry needs, driven by technological advancements and policy changes [1][11] - Companies are increasingly evaluated not just on their educational content but also on their ability to integrate resources and understand industry dynamics [11]
